Strange thoughts enter my brain some days. Today’s was wacky, yet semi-practical. I roast and grind my own coffee and I loathe unitasker machines. So I tried grinding oats (just plain old quaker oats) into flour today with the coffee grinder. There’s just something pleasing about grinding things to an absolutely pulverized state. Seemed to work just fine.
Don’t have time to try to use the flour into something but will report back when I have tried the flour. (With wheat/flour prices rising – this may come in handy.)
